Role: Technical BA Payments / domain expert
Location: Charlotte, NC
Strong past experience with Swift, FedWires, ISO20022 messaging & payment processing - SME/ Technical BA.
Develop use cases, functional specifications, and user stories for payment system enhancements.
Partner with Product Owners, Developers, QA, and Operations to deliver effective payment solutions.
Map legacy payment formats to ISO 20022 message structures for Fedwire Funds Service and international payments.
Identify and implement automation and process improvements in Wire Payments workflows.
Ensure adherence to all relevant regulatory and network standards, including Fedwire guidelines and the FinCEN Travel Rule.
Support fraud prevention, risk management, and AML compliance within payment operations.
Define and coordinate user acceptance testing (UAT) for payment system upgrades.
Work closely with QA teams to validate payment message formats such as pacs.008, pacs.004, and camt messages.
Monitor, track, and resolve defects and issues related to payment processing.
Proficient in SWIFT MT and MX message formats.
Experience with payment system integrations, APIs, and core banking platforms.
